A carbon figure that sits in an engineering dashboard satisfies no one's reporting obligation. Under the CSRD, climate disclosures follow the ESRS E1 standard, and your AI's emissions have to find their place within it — categorized correctly, aggregated properly, and presented in the form the framework expects. Mapping per-inference measurement to ESRS E1 is what turns a number into a disclosure.
Why measurement alone isn't reporting
There's a gap between having a number and having a disclosure. Per-token measurement gives you the raw figure; a reporting standard like ESRS E1 dictates how emissions must be categorized, what scopes they fall under, and how they're presented. A footprint measured beautifully but not mapped to the framework is data, not disclosure — and it's the disclosure that the CSRD actually requires. Bridging that gap is a specific, non-optional step.
What ESRS E1 expects, briefly
ESRS E1 is the climate-change standard within the CSRD's reporting framework. Without restating the whole standard, its relevant demand here is structured, categorized emissions data — greenhouse-gas emissions organized in the way the standard requires, with the methodology and boundaries made clear. AI emissions don't get a special exemption; they're part of your operational footprint and have to be represented within that structure like any other source.
Placing AI emissions correctly
The mapping work is deciding where AI's footprint belongs in the emissions categories and scopes the standard defines, based on how your AI is run — self-hosted on your own infrastructure versus consumed as a service changes the picture, as does where the underlying energy comes from. This is genuinely a judgment area where your sustainability team and the framework meet, and the platform's job is to supply correctly-attributed, methodologically-clear data that makes those placement decisions well-supported rather than guesswork.
AI emissions aren't a separate report. They're a source within your existing climate disclosure — and mapping them to ESRS E1 is what puts them where a regulator looks.
Methodology you can defend
A disclosure is only as good as the methodology behind it, and a regulator or auditor may ask how you arrived at your AI emissions figures. Because the measurement is built from captured usage with stated emission factors, the methodology is explicit and defensible rather than a black-box number. Being able to show your working — this is what we measured, these are the factors, this is how it maps to E1 — is what makes the disclosure credible rather than merely present.
From mapped data to a filing
Mapping to ESRS E1 is the step before the filing-ready export. Once AI emissions are correctly categorized within the standard, they can flow into the structured, machine-readable form a disclosure filing requires. The sequence is measure, map, export — each stage building on the last — so that what began as a per-inference figure ends as a defensible line in a compliant sustainability report.
